Accessing the Pulse of Your Organization

So, how do these surveys work their magic? Let’s break it down. Employee surveys provide valuable feedback directly from the source—your team. They gauge satisfaction and engagement levels, revealing insights about employee perceptions of the workplace.

These surveys can highlight several key areas:

  • Morale: Are people feeling good about their work?
  • Communication: Are messages getting through effectively?
  • Process Inefficiencies: Is there something that’s just not working?

Identifying these issues early on can save your company a ton of headaches down the road.
